About Trenbolone Acetate: Mechanism & Effects
Trenbolone Acetate is a derivative of nandrolone, possessing a significantly higher anabolic and androgenic ratio. Users report it to be highly effective in promoting protein synthesis, increasing nitrogen retention, and enhancing red blood cell production. Its primary mechanism involves binding to the androgen receptor, leading to increased muscle growth and strength gains. The acetate ester results in a relatively short half-life, necessitating frequent injections to maintain stable blood levels. This compound doesn't aromatize, meaning it does not convert into estrogen.

Safety Considerations & Potential Side Effects
Trenbolone Acetate carries a risk of significant side effects, especially for those inexperienced with anabolic steroids. Users report potential issues including night sweats, insomnia, anxiety, and increased aggression. Hepatotoxicity is possible, though less pronounced than with oral steroids. Proper Post-Cycle Therapy (PCT) is crucial to restore natural testosterone production after cycle completion. Blood work should be conducted regularly throughout the cycle to monitor health markers.
